Playing in the Sand 2018 featuring three Dead and Company shows was the trip of a lifetime for Deadheads all over the world; a destination event in the beautiful Yucatan Peninsula of Mexico. The nightly concerts took place on February 15th, 17th and 18th at the Barceló Maya Beach resort, on the Caribbean Sea where the band played and the crowd danced in the white sands and turquoise waters. A bonus concert on Friday February 16th included the serene and lively Michael Franti who danced through the crowd singing, hugging and talking with fans.

Clearwater Sea-Blues Festival Sizzles on Florida's West Coast
February 25, 2018
Coachman Park
Clearwater, Florida
by Michelle Wilson of Rock Legends Photographers

The 12th annual Clearwater Sea-Blues Festival delighted blues diehards at downtown Clearwater's Coachman Park. Enhanced by a breathtaking waterfront backdrop, the two-day event spotlighted Kenny Wayne Shepherd Band as the Saturday headliner (and was SOLD-OUT for VIP/Reserved seating) as well as George Worthmore, The Steepwater Band, Super Doppler, Greyhounds, and ZZ Ward. Rock Legends Photographers' Michelle Wilson and Michael Yanko were on hand for Day Two featuring killer sets from David Julia, Rusty Wright Band, Samantha Fish, Toronzo Cannon, and headliner Ana Popovic.

AJR: The Click Tour Rolls Into Central Florida
February 13, 2018
House of Blues, Orlando
Lake Buena Vista, Florida
by Michelle Wilson of Rock Legends Photographers

Indie pop darlings AJR blew the roof off House of Blues, Orlando during their sold-out performance the day before Valentine's Day. Brothers Adam, Jack and Ryan Met played for 2,100 screaming tweeners, my own daughter included, and the New York-based siblings enthralled the crowd for their entire 80-minute set. Supported by stellar 25-minute offerings from openers Hundred Handed and Grizfolk, it was an evening of sheer joy for the eclectic mix of fans.

An Evening With America In Central Florida
January 25, 2018
Peabody Auditorium
Daytona Beach, Florida
by Michelle Wilson of Rock Legends Photographers

On a rather chilly Thursday evening in Florida's world-famous Daytona Beach, the charming Peabody Auditorium treated fans to an unforgettable evening with America. Growing up in military families stationed in England, founding members Dewey Bunnell and Gerry Beckley, along with the late Dan Peek, formed their acoustic trio with killer harmonies in London, 1970 while attending high school together. They chose the name, "America," to set them apart from their British counterparts. By their fourth album, they had enlisted the brilliant production skills of George Martin, who proceeded to produce a total of four albums for them. 48 years later, Bunnell and Beckley are still doing it, and doing it brilliantly, although as Beckley quipped during the show, "48 years wasn't really part of Plan A." Nevertheless, the band has endured and thrived, performing approximately 100 shows annually.

Avenged Sevenfold "The Stage" Tour dominates Central Illinois
Peoria Civic Center, Peoria, IL January 25th, 2018
Review and Photos by Jeremy Rickman of JKR Photography
Peoria, Illinois is the 9th stop on Avenged Sevenfold's "The Stage" World Tour with guests Breaking Benjamin and Bullet For My Valentine. The Peoria Civic Center was packed to the rafters with fans from all over the Midwest for the return of A7X to Central Illinois since 2011. The surge of energy from this almost sold out show was felt by everyone walking into the arena on the chilly January evening.
